I made a list of cars a few years ago i'd never owned but would like to, I've been slowly working my through this list and the classic Mini was number 9.. I was only up to number 5 (A VW Beetle) when i unexpectedly came across a great little Mini at a good price locally so out went the Beetle and the Mini jumped up a few places on the list!

 

I can only say that I wish id have bought a mini years ago! I've had many, many cars of all types over the last 20 years and this little 998cc Mini has me smiling like a teenager every time i get behind the wheel. Slow, but you don't need to use the brakes when cornering and i spend all day looking for mini roundabouts to chuck it round at 30 mph. Love it. Feels like you're doing 60!

 

It's a 1988 Mini Mayfair that's had a full body resto in 2010, although I think it now needs a light freshen up. Some of you might already know the car as I came across a couple of threads on here from a previous owner.

 

Im going to sort a few minor rust issues, change the colour, upgrade the engine to a 1275cc (I think.... or maybe go the whole hog with a 1380cc. Cant decide. Any advice welcome!) Then i'll start on the interior, but thats a way off yet.

 

I'll drive it around until the MOT runs out in October and then I'll start the strip down.
